    This place makes you want to come back for more. I initially frequented Stanz for lunch only and…read morebecame obsessed with the Roma and Maple Turkey sandwiches. I held off on reviewing this place until trying their breakfast options, and now having loved that too, it's time to share the love. Beyond delicious food, other features make this place shine. The service is quick, and rarely disappoint. The tables vary greatly in size and location on the floor, catering to a broad range of clientele- families, friends and couples all can find a suitable spot. The space itself is large enough to feel energetic but not big to a point of chaos. Nothing here is overpriced and ingredients are invariably fresh. The full package. In short, it's become my go-to casual spot.

    Bread & Cocoa's owner, Laurie, has a smorgasbord of carb delights. And of course, there are lots of…read morechocolate goodies at this bakery on Boston Post Rd in Larchmont, NY. Truth be told, if you live nearby or just happened to be in the area like I was, Bread & C. should be at the top of your list to visit. Not because the owner will gladly give you something on the house because you only carry your card and don't have enough cash on you to pay for your entire order. But because that's how she is. And, it happened to me. You can tell right of the bat, Laurie has a passion for offering pastries and pleasing their customers. Regardless, Bread & C. has probably gained a lot of attention for the Croissants, Macarons, Cookies, etc. I seriously think though it's because of her Parisian-inspired Hot Chocolate. You're in for a treat. If you know me on Yelp, then you know I haven't had coffee in like umpteen years and when I go for Hot Chocolate or Hot Cocoa, it better be orgasmic. This was it. Top-quality chocolate is used because after all, this is Larchmont. The end result was the perfect balance of rich flavors and silky texture. It's a treat that was both comforting and luxurious. It almost transported me right to a cozy Parisian café on a crisp winter's day. It's a small place but it's mighty and so worth the trip!
